今天在学习RabbitMQ时,接触到了erlang语言。
首先,要涨个知识:Erlang(['ə:læŋ])是一种通用的面向并发的编程语言。注意哦,是一门面向并发的编程语言。
其次,Erlang问世于1987年,经过十年的发展,于1998年发布开源版本。
Erlang语言创始人Joe Armstrong当年在爱立信做电话网络方面的开发。
Erlang还可以表示Ericsson Language (爱立信语言)。
erlang多用于交换机领域程序开发
言归正传。因为RabbitMQ是由Erlang编写的,所以在安装RabbitMQ必须要先安装erlang。
ubuntu系统的安装命令:apt-get install erlang
ubuntu系统查看erlang安装版本信息命令: erl
第二个命令:apt-get install socat
第三个命令(安装rabbitmq):
apt-get install rabbitmq-server
查看启动状态
安装好后的路径:
/usr/lib/rabbitmq/lib
修改配置文件,为了保证使用guest用户名和密码可以访问
路径:/usr/lib/rabbitmq/lib/rabbitmq_server-3.5.7/ebin
该路径下的:vi rabbit.app
修改前:
修改后:
rabbit启动命令:rabbitmq-server start &
验证rabbitmq是否已经启动的命令:lsof -i:5672
查看rabbitmq插件列表命令:rabbitmq-plugins list
安装rabbitmq管控台插件命令:rabbitmq-plugins enable rabbitmq_management
在浏览器中输入管控台地址:http://xxx.xx.xx.xx:15672/ 登录
停止rabbitmq 的操作:
kill下图中的2个线程号
参考:https://m.jb51.net/article/112105.htm